Background
Sunlight rooms are also called glass rooms and are currently applied to residences on a large scale. The sunlight room mostly adopts a steel structure or an aluminum structure as a frame, and then glass acts on the frame so as to achieve the purpose of enjoying the sunlight close to nature. The main structure frame is the life of the sunlight room and bears the whole weight of the sunlight room, so the main structure cannot be ignored. However, in the current market, a plurality of aluminum product sunlight rooms are complex in design, difficult to process and manufacture, inconvenient to construct on site, and some of the aluminum product sunlight rooms even have potential safety hazards. Most commonly an L-angle aluminum or a Z-angle aluminum connection. The L-shaped angle aluminum connection fixes the main beam at a preset position through L-shaped angle aluminum and screws, and has the defects that the screws are exposed outside, the appearance is not attractive, and the bearing capacity of the main beam is not good. The Z-shaped angle aluminum is characterized in that the upper side screws and the angle aluminum bulges, the laced corners need to be cut off to avoid the position when the laces are installed, the processing is inconvenient, the main beam and the auxiliary beam are only screwed on the upper side, the bearing strength is greatly reduced, and meanwhile, the main beam is directly connected with the front beam and the rear beam without stretching allowance, so that the overall strength is not firm enough.

Detailed Description
The invention will be further explained with reference to the drawings and the specific embodiments.
Example (b):
referring to fig. 1, the room beam structure for the sunlight room in the present embodiment includes a main beam 1, a plurality of auxiliary beams 3, a front beam 5, a rear wall beam 4, and a plurality of connecting members 2. The main beam 1, the auxiliary beam 3, the front beam 5 and the rear wall beam 4 are all of hollow structures.
As shown in fig. 2, a through main beam insertion cavity 11 is arranged on the upper portion of the main beam 1 along the length direction thereof, and main beam fastening grooves 12 are symmetrically arranged on two sides of the main beam insertion cavity 11. As shown in fig. 3, a penetrating secondary beam insertion cavity 31 is formed in the upper portion of the secondary beam 3 along the length direction thereof, and secondary beam fastening grooves 32 are symmetrically formed on both sides of the secondary beam insertion cavity 31. As shown in fig. 5, a front rail fastening groove 51 is provided along the longitudinal direction of an upper portion of the inner side of the front rail 5, and a front rail step 52 is provided along the longitudinal direction of a lower portion of the inner side of the front rail 5. As shown in fig. 4, the upper portion of the inner side of the rear wall girder 4 is provided with a rear wall girder fastening groove 41 along the length direction thereof, and the lower portion of the inner side of the rear wall girder 4 is provided with a rear wall girder step 42 along the length direction thereof. As shown in fig. 6, the connecting element 2 comprises a buckle plate 21 and two plug boards 22 perpendicular to the buckle plate 21.
The main beam 1 is respectively connected with the auxiliary beam 3, the front beam 5 and the rear wall beam 4 into a whole through the connecting piece 2. Specifically, the method comprises the following steps:
the main beam 1 and the auxiliary beam 3 are connected as follows: the buckle plate 21 of the connecting piece 2 is buckled and fixed in the main beam buckling groove 12 through a screw, and then the plug board 22 of the connecting piece 2 is plugged and fixed in the auxiliary beam plugging cavity 31.
The connection of the two ends of the main beam 1 with the front beam 5 and the rear wall beam 4 is as follows: the buckle plates of the two connecting pieces are buckled and fixed in the front beam buckle groove 51 and the rear wall beam buckle groove 41 through screws, the plug boards of the two connecting pieces are respectively plugged and fixed in the main beam plugging cavity 11 from two ends of the main beam 1, at the moment, the bottoms of two ends of the main beam 1 are respectively lapped on the front beam step 52 and the rear wall beam step 42, and are respectively screwed and fixed from the notch below the front beam step 52 and the notch below the rear wall beam step 42, and then the cover plates are respectively covered to complete the assembly.
As the preferred embodiment of the present invention, the room beam structure for the sunlight room further includes a plurality of decorative laces 6. As shown in fig. 7, an upper clamping plate 61 is arranged at the top of the inner side of the decorative lace 6 along the length direction thereof, and a lower support plate 62 is arranged at the bottom of the inner side of the decorative lace 6 along the length direction thereof; the lace 6 is respectively fastened to the main beam fastening groove 12 (as shown in fig. 8), the sub beam fastening groove 32, the front beam fastening groove 51, and the rear wall beam fastening groove 41.
